Peter Dench talks to Özge Sebzeci about her difficult yet important project, facilitated by the Marilyn Stafford FotoReportage Award

- Peter Dench

Eastern Promise

Last year was a good one for the career of 31-year-old Turkish photojournalist, Özge Sebzeci. As well as being the winner of the Marilyn Stafford FotoReportage Award (MSFA), she was selected from over 600 applicants as one of 10 Magnum Foundation Photography and Social Justice Fellows.

The Magnum program’s mission is to expand diversity and creativity in documentary photography. Özge met her fellows in New York for intense and extensive classes. ‘The first time I went for a month and learnt how to use a 360 camera and other technologies. I was encouraged to tell visual stories in a different way,’ explains Özge. The MSFA award has allowed Özge to progress the photo-reportage for which she won it. ‘I Am Beautiful... But My Destiny...’ focuses on the prevalence of marriage and divorce among Syrian refugee children settled in the Anatolian region of Turkey. As a result of the war in Syria, many families married off their teenage daughters hoping it would protect them. Many of the child marriages fail and can leave the girl without rights and facing stigma.
